usart c18 step by step con compilatore xc8

11 Anni 2 Mesi fa #31 da Mauro Laurenti
Risposta da Mauro Laurenti al topic usart c18 step by step con compilatore xc8
credo siamo arrivati al punto.

La libreria delay che ho scritto e´ un po´approssimativa e diversi compilatori e versioni generano un file hex differente per cui i tempi variano.

Per XC8 cambiero´ la libreria usando quella interna offerta dal nuovo compilatore in maniera da renderla indipendente dalla versione e ottimizzazione.

Devo rivedere anche la procedura di inizializzazione del modulo LCD che non era delle migliori (segnalazione di StefA).

@fer_ver
Non conoscevo Nino Ferrer...ma suono come Nino ferver! :)

Saluti,

Mauro

Si prega Accedi o Crea un account a partecipare alla conversazione.

  • Mauro Laurenti
  • Avatar di Mauro Laurenti
  • Moderator
  • Moderator
Di più
11 Anni 2 Mesi fa #32 da alpignolo
Risposta da alpignolo al topic usart c18 step by step con compilatore xc8
Ottimo!
Ringrazio tutti per l'aiuto, spero di contraccambiare al più presto! Ciao :)

Si prega Accedi o Crea un account a partecipare alla conversazione.

  • alpignolo
  • Junior Member
  • Junior Member
Di più
11 Anni 2 Mesi fa #33 da alpignolo
Risposta da alpignolo al topic usart c18 step by step con compilatore xc8
Ciao,
giusto per informazione, mi sono accorto che ho dato un informazione errata nel post dove misuro la frequenza, la frequenza corretta è 25Hz e non 50Hz come ho scritto.

ciao a tutti!

Andrea

Si prega Accedi o Crea un account a partecipare alla conversazione.

  • alpignolo
  • Junior Member
  • Junior Member
Di più
11 Anni 2 Mesi fa #34 da Pinna
Risposta da Pinna al topic usart c18 step by step con compilatore xc8
questo cavolo di mplabx con relativo compilatore xc8... ho perso due giorni e non ho risolto niente. Ho la necessità di pilotare un display lcd con protocollo I2C e contemporanemente l'usart, che deve inviare dati tramite xbee. Il tutto, al fine di rimparmiare i pin sul microcontrollore. Facendo le dovute prove, ed usando mplabx con relativo compilatore, sono riuscito ad ottenere (grazie ad alpignolo) la comunicazione seriale ma, per quanto riguarda l'I2C, sono veramente in alto mare. Io non capisco: non ho mai, dico mai, avuto problemi con mplab. Si programmava con una facilità spaventosa. Quando ho deciso di convertirmi all'ultimo "spettacolare ambiente di programmazione multipiattaforma" questi sono iniziati, accollandomi una perdita di tempo enorme... Mi sa che faccio il gambero e, invece di camminare di lato, torno indietro...

Marcello

Chi vola vale, chi vale vola, chi non vola è un vile

Si prega Accedi o Crea un account a partecipare alla conversazione.

  • Pinna
  • Avatar di Pinna
  • Moderator
  • Moderator
Di più
11 Anni 2 Mesi fa #35 da alpignolo
Risposta da alpignolo al topic usart c18 step by step con compilatore xc8
Ciao Marcello,
io ho compilato gli esempi sul I2C che si trovano sul c18 step by step ( eeprom/real time clock) e funzionano bene.
Non so che problemi hai con l I2C, ti posto i due programmi magari possono servirti. Le librerie sono nella sottocartella librerie. Ho usato mplabx 1.90 e xc8 1.20

ciao Andrea
Allegati:

Si prega Accedi o Crea un account a partecipare alla conversazione.

  • alpignolo
  • Junior Member
  • Junior Member
Di più
Moderatori: Mauro LaurentiPinnaStefAMatteo Garia

Registrati al sito

Accedi a tutte le risorse e articoli non visibili pubblicamente, puoi registrarti con pochi passi.

Registrati al sito LaurTec.

Login